Potential Side Effects from Immunotherapy for Kaposi’s Sarcoma

The immunotherapy drug interferon can cause any of these side effects.

  • Flu-like symptoms, such as tiredness, muscle aches, runny nose, or low-grade fever

  • Abnormal liver enzymes

  • Mood changes or depression

  • Nausea

Other immunotherapy drugs can cause these side effects.

  • Fatigue

  • Loss of appetite

  • Low-grade fever

  • Nausea

Immunotherapy drugs can be highly toxic in people with CD4 counts less than 200.

The drug Thalomid (thalidomide) can cause nerve damage and tiredness. Sexually active men and women should not take it unless you use birth control, because it can cause birth defects.
